Tadej Pogačar is currently dominating the cycling world, leaving competitors like former teammate George Bennett in awe. Bennett shared insights into Pogačar's remarkable performance, noting that the Slovenian star was reportedly only at 80 percent capacity while still drinking beer earlier in the season, a detail that underscores his extraordinary talent and potential.

Bennett, who previously raced alongside Pogačar, described the pivotal moments and mental shifts that have propelled the young cyclist to such heights. His commentary suggests that Pogačar's success is not just a product of physical prowess but also a result of a profound evolution in his mindset and approach to the sport.

The current level of Pogačar's performance, where he appears to be toying with competitors, indicates a significant leap in his capabilities. This dominance has reshaped expectations and established him as a formidable force in professional cycling, leaving rivals to wonder how he continues to elevate his game.
